On this second occasion, the design of the “base house” and the arrangement of the artworks in the various rooms are not random but renew the visual play of those who experience the space.

In the “meeting room,” the abstract atmospheres of Alicia Maso, born from her research on nature, evoke intimate landscapes tied to everyday life, to being an inhabitant of her real world but often recalled by the dreamlike, discovering fascinating and surprising worlds. At the entrance, the works of Primarosa Cesarini Sforza capture a joyful and colorful nature in which flowers render the vision of reality as something unreal. In the “Living” area, Alex Caminiti presents a fast and colorful abstraction. An apparently casual gesture that, however, gathers a complete vision of space. In the “Night” area, the unreal yet conscious human presences of Robin Clerici generate a relationship between art and life, a regeneration of human cycles that shape our history and our present. His ethereal visions, where strong light breaks down reality making it almost unreal, let us discover the invariability of time. Acting as a link between the various spaces, the bronze sculptures by Francesca Tulli, with their displacement of material elements, form a very clear essence of integrity and compositional balance. Through a composition wisely arranged within the environment, they help us to better reconsider our notion of space.
